js 获取console.time 和 console.timeEnd 的时间
时间: 2023-11-20 13:05:23 浏览: 276
可以使用 `console.time()` 和 `console.timeEnd()` 方法来获取代码执行的时间。这两个方法需要传入相同的一个参数,用来标记计时器。在 `console.timeEnd()` 方法中传入的参数应该与 `console.time()` 中传入的参数相同。
例如,我们可以这样记录一个代码块的执行时间:
```
console.time('myTimer');
// 执行一些操作
console.timeEnd('myTimer');
```
当代码执行到 `console.timeEnd('myTimer')` 时,控制台将输出在 `console.time('myTimer')` 和 `console.timeEnd('myTimer')` 之间经过的毫秒数,例如:
```
myTimer: 123.456ms
```
这样就可以方便地获得代码执行的时间。
相关问题
console.time
console.time是Node.js中用于统计代码执行时间的方法之一。它和console.timeEnd一起使用,可以方便地记录代码执行时间并在控制台中输出。具体来说,console.time方法用于标记开始时间,console.timeEnd方法用于标记结束时间,并且将结束时间与开始时间之间经过的毫秒数在控制台中输出。
此方法通常用于代码性能分析与优化。在调试过程中,可以使用console.time方法来确定哪些部分是性能瓶颈,并对这些部分进行优化,以提高程序性能。
例如,可以使用console.time来统计一个循环体的执行时间,或者计算定时器的时间等等。在实际开发中,console.time方法是一个非常实用的调试工具。
--相关问题--:
阅读全文